Configuring the storing conditions

To specify the storing conditions for received faxes, configure the machine as follows:

1. Select [Print] for [Reception File Setting] under fax feature settings to store received faxes in

memory for printing.

2. Configure the print setting for faxes stored in memory in [Print Received File] under fax feature

settings.

• [On]: Automatically print out the received faxes and delete from memory.
• [Off]: Store the received faxes in memory for later manual printing.

• When the fax is successfully printed out, it will be deleted from memory.
• If the machine is unable to print out a fax due to machine errors such as an empty paper tray or a

paper jam, the fax will remain in memory and the Fax Received indicator will flash. The remaining
pages will start printing as soon as the problem is resolved.
